anelectric

American  
[an-i-lek-trik] / ˌæn ɪˈlɛk trɪk /

adjective

Electricity.
  1. not capable of acquiring a static electric charge when subjected to friction.


Etymology

Origin of anelectric

First recorded in 1820–30; an- 1 + electric
